Nov 17, 2013

Royal Red shrimp in Tampa?

Anyone know where to find Royal Reds in Tampa? We had this for the first time in Key West this past week, and they are really delicious! So glad we tried them!!!

  1. Wahoo's on Redington Beach had them last week - they taste like lobster! Bonus points given for serving them head-on